Greencastle boys compete at Bloomington Invite

Tuesday, September 22, 2009

BLOOMINGTON -- The Greencastle boys' cross country team competed at the Bloomington Invite Saturday. In the freshman and sophomore division, the Tiger Cubs won with 47 points, while four GHS runners in the junior and senior division made strong showings.

Ryan Stevens led the GHS freshman and sophomore squad with a second place finish in a time of 17:55. Tyler Hudson made the Top 10 with an eighth place finish with the time of 18:35. Hunter Mitchell and Brad Haussin ran identical times and placed 14th and 15th respectively.

Dustin Law ended the day with a 29th place finish in 20:30, Trevor Huber was 33rd in 21:35 and Paul Bryan was 37th with a time of 22 minutes flat.

Ryan Gillespie was Greencastle's top finisher in the junior and senior division with a fifth place finish in 18:26.9. Tyler Lewis placed 10th overall with a time of 19:50.7, while Travis Barger was 25th in a time of 22:20.2 and Jack Dozier was 33rd with a time of 25:13.3

The Tiger Cubs will host the Tiger Cub Mini-Invitational next Thursday at 5 p.m.
